linux设置了静态IP之后还会获取动态IP的问题解决
有时已经把ip配置文件写好,还是会有下面的情况
一个网卡会获取多个地址
2: ens160: <BROADCAST,MULTICAST,UP,LOWER_UP> mtu 1500 qdisc mq state UP group default qlen 1000
link/ether 00:50:56:9b:78:e3 brd ff:ff:ff:ff:ff:ff
inet 192.168.10.103/24 brd 192.168.10.255 scope global noprefixroute dynamic ens160
valid_lft 600653sec preferred_lft 600653sec
inet 192.168.10.46/24 brd 192.168.10.255 scope global secondary ens160
valid_lft forever preferred_lft forever
inet6 fe80::6ce4:d5e:ee20:2ed7/64 scope link noprefixroute
valid_lft forever preferred_lft forever
解决方法
原因是network与NetworkManager服务冲突
第一步是禁用NetworkManager服务
systemctl stop NetworkManager.service
systemctl disable NetworkManager.service
systemctl restart network
第二步重启network服务
----------报错
“RTNETLINK answers: File exists”
解决
1.
sudo ifdown eth0 && sudo ifup eth0
2. 改IP
https://blog.51cto.com/9019400/2385089
systemctl restart network
暂时还木有人评论,坐等沙发!